12 | Files of interest: | |
13 | ||
14 | lexgen.doc - User's manual for ML-Lex | |
15 | lexgen.sml - ML version of Lex | |
16 | export-lex.sml - implements an exportable (via SMLofNJ.exportFn) | |
17 | toplevel driver for ML-Lex; the resulting | |
18 | stand-alone program takes the specification | |
19 | file name as a command line argument | |
20 | ml-lex.cm - CM description file for ML-Lex | |
21 | build - script that invokes ../../bin/ml-build in order | |
22 | to construct the stand-alone version of ML-Lex |
